Introduction to Robot Vacuum Cleaners
Robot vacuum cleaners, also understood as robotic vacuums or robovacs, are autonomous cleaning devices created to preserve the cleanliness of your home without manual operation. They use numerous sensing units and algorithms to navigate around challenges, map your home, and tidy carpets, hardwood floorings, and tiles. The most sophisticated models can even be controlled via smart device apps, incorporated with smart home systems, and set up to clean at specific times.
Key Features to Consider
When searching for a robot vacuum cleaner, there are a number of essential functions to evaluate:

Navigation and Mapping
Laser Navigation (LIDAR): Uses laser sensors to map the room and produce an effective cleaning path.Visual Navigation (VSLAM): Relies on video cameras to map the environment and navigate.Hybrid Navigation: Combines both LIDAR and VSLAM for more precise and efficient cleaning.
Suction Power
Greater suction power is normally much better for getting dirt, dust, and pet hair.Try to find models with adjustable suction settings to enhance efficiency for various floor types.
Battery Life
Longer battery life implies the robot can clean up more locations before requiring to charge.Guarantee the model you select has a quick charging time to reduce downtime.
Dust Collection System
HEPA Filters: Ideal for allergic reaction victims as they trap fine particles and irritants.Dust Bin Capacity: A bigger dust bin decreases the frequency of emptying.
Smart Home Integration
Voice Control: Compatibility with smart assistants like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, and Apple Siri.App Control: Ability to control the robot through a mobile phone app, including scheduling, map editing, and status monitoring.
Barrier Detection and Avoidance
Infrared Sensors: Detect obstacles and prevent collisions.Cliff Sensors: Prevent the robot from dropping stairs.

Regular Cleaning
Brush Roll: Clean the brush roll weekly to get rid of hair and particles.Filters: Wash or change filters as recommended by the producer.
Battery Maintenance
Charging: Ensure the robot is completely charged before each usage.Storage: Store the robot in a cool, dry place to extend battery life.
Software application Updates
Firmware: Keep the firmware updated to take advantage of the most recent functions and improvements.App: Regularly update the buddy app to guarantee compatibility and functionality.
Obstacle Management

How do robot vacuum work?
Robot vacuum utilize a combination of sensors, algorithms, and sometimes mapping technology to browse your home. They determine obstacles, map the area, and tidy in an efficient pattern. A lot of models can be controlled through apps and voice assistants.
Are robot vacuum effective?
Yes, they can be really reliable, specifically for daily maintenance. Advanced models with high suction power and Robotvacuummops.Uk HEPA filters are particularly proficient at getting rid of dirt and allergens.
How frequently should I run my robot vacuum?
For best outcomes, run your robot vacuum daily or every other day. This helps preserve a tidy environment and prevents the build-up of dirt and dust.
Do I need to empty the dust bin frequently?
It depends upon the size of the dust bin and the amount of dirt in your home. Typically, emptying the bin after each usage is advised to make sure ideal performance.
Can robot vacuum cleaners clean stairs?
A lot of robot vacuums are developed to tidy flat surface areas and have cliff sensors to prevent falls. Nevertheless, some models include attachments or accessories for stair cleaning.
Are robot vacuums noisy?
Modern robot vacuums are relatively peaceful, with noise levels comparable to or lower than standard vacuums. Nevertheless, the sound level can differ depending upon the model and suction power setting.
The length of time do robot vacuum typically last?
With correct maintenance, a robot vacuum can last several years. The average life expectancy is around 3-5 years, however some designs can last longer.
